About this result(HUD FMR/SAFMR details)

This page shows HUD Fair Market Rent data for 01890 (MA) for FY 2026. Fair Market Rent (FMR) is a HUD benchmark used to determine payment standards for programs like the Housing Choice Voucher (Section 8) program.

Values are shown for 0–4 bedroom units. In some metro areas HUD publishes Small Area FMR (SAFMR) at the ZIP-code level; otherwise the county/metropolitan-area FMR applies. This result is labeled FMR based on HUD's designation for the area and the available data.

Tip: use these numbers as a starting point and confirm local program rules (payment standards may differ from HUD's published FMR). If you're comparing neighborhoods, SAFMR ZIP ranges can highlight variation within the same county.

01890 fair market rent and Section 8 rent limits

The FY 2026 HUD Fair Market Rent (FMR) page for 01890 shows monthly rent limits by bedroom size for Housing Choice Voucher and Section 8 comparisons. The 2 bedroom fair market rent is $2,941 and the 4 bedroom fair market rent is $3,894.

FY 2026 Fair Market Rent by bedroom size for 01890
Bedroom sizeHUD FMR
Studio$2,359
1 bedroom$2,476
2 bedroom$2,941
3 bedroom$3,526
4 bedroom$3,894
